Overview
The MCIMX7D3EVK10SC is a microprocessor belonging to the i.MX 7Dual family, manufactured by NXP Semiconductors. It features a heterogeneous multicore architecture comprising two Arm Cortex-A7 cores and one Arm Cortex-M4 core. The device supports external memory types including DDR3, DDR3L, LPDDR2, and LPDDR3. Connectivity options include dual Gigabit Ethernet controllers with AVB support, PCIe, USB 2.0 OTG with PHY, and multiple SDIO/MMC interfaces. The processor integrates parallel RGB and MIPI DSI display interfaces, as well as parallel and MIPI CSI camera interfaces.

Selection Notes
Select this processor for applications requiring robust security and efficient power management in connected environments. The combination of dual Cortex-A7 and Cortex-M4 cores allows for complex application processing alongside real-time control tasks. Consider the extensive peripheral set including Ethernet, USB, and display interfaces when designing system architectures that demand high integration and reduced bill of materials.
